An Optimal Algorithm For Testing For Safety And Detecting Deadlocks In Locked Transaction Systems

Summary: Optimal algorithms for computing closures of sets of axis-aligned (rectilinear) rectangles under several closure notions. Reduction of lock-based transaction safety and deadlock detection to these geometric closures, yielding complexity-optimal concurrency-control algorithms. (summarized by gpt-5-mini on Feb 09 2026)
